WebThe MHRA Style Guide is an essential reference for scholars, students and editors in the Modern Humanities. Originally codified for our own use, MHRA style has since 1971 been used much more widely, and today many universities require dissertations to follow it. The Guide. WebReferencing It is important to provide references in your work. You should give a reference for anything that you have quoted, as well as to direct the reader to specific material, arguments or ideas that you have taken from your reading (ancient or modern).
